About this earthquake

A magnitude M3.3 earthquake was recorded near MOLUCCA SEA (Indonesia) on September 20, 2025 at 04:36 UTC. The hypocenter lay relatively close to the surface at around 30 km, increasing how strongly it was felt. Shaking of this size is frequently noticed but usually harmless.

The data is provided by EMSC and cross-checked across seismological networks. Indonesia: 59 earthquakes were recorded in the past 24 hours, the strongest reaching M5.2.

Why depth matters

Shallow quakes release energy near the surface — shaking is felt more strongly and damage potential is higher.
